﻿html, body, h1, h2, h3, h4, h5, h6, div, dl, dt, dd, ul, ol, li, p, blockquote, pre, hr, figure, table, caption, th, td, form, fieldset, legend, input, button, textarea, menu { margin: 0; padding: 0; outline: none; }
ul li { text-decoration: none; }
#main .page a.current{color:#fff;}
a, a:visited { color: #0047B3; text-decoration: none; }
a:hover { color: #FF6A00; text-decoration: underline; }
img { border: 0; }
.mpage { width: 990px; margin: 0 auto; }
.mpage div div img { padding: 0; margin: 0; }
.mpage div div div div h3 { font-size: 18px; font-family: "Microsoft YaHei"; }
.mpage div div div div p { font-size: 14px; }
.mpage div div div div h3 { font-family: "宋体"; font-size: 18px; color: #333; }
.mpage div div div div span { font-size: 12px; float: right; color: #999999; padding-top: 170px; font-family: "宋体"; }
.mpage div div div div p1 { color: #00F; }
.w663 { width: 663px; }
.w510 { width: 510px; }
.xz_fclistnews { line-height: 22px; float: left; }
#main .banner { margin: 0; width: 658px; float: left; }
#ab { float: left; }
#ab img { margin-left: 0; }
.add_txt10 { float: left; padding: 0px 0px 0px 20px; width: 325px; }
.add_txt10 h3 { text-align: center; width: 325px; overflow: hidden; font-family: "微软雅黑"; font-size: 18px; line-height: 25px; }
.add_txt10 p { width: 325px; line-height: 26px; overflow: hidden; font-size: 14px; padding-top: 10px; color: #535252; font-family: “宋体”; }
#abc { float: left; }
#abc img { margin-left: 0; }
.add_txt11 { float: left; width: 468px; margin-left: 20px; _margin-left: 10px; }
.add_txt11 h3 { text-align: left; width: 350px; overflow: hidden; font-family: "微软雅黑"; font-size: 18px; height: 30px; line-height: 30px; }
.add_txt11 p {  line-height: 26px; overflow: hidden; font-size: 14px; padding-top: 10px; padding-bottom: 5px; }
.add_txt22 { float: left; margin-left: 10px; }
.add_txt22 h3 { text-align: left; overflow: hidden; font-family: "微软雅黑"; font-size: 18px; line-height: 30px; width: auto; height: 30px; }
.add_txt22 p { line-height: 26px; overflow: hidden; font-size: 14px; padding-top: 10px; padding-bottom: 5px; }
.add_listxx li { border-bottom: 1px dotted #ccc; padding: 20px 0; width: 660px; height: 150px; }
.add_listxx .keyword { float: left; _display: inline; padding-top: 10px; }
.add_listxx .keyword a { padding-right: 10px; }
.add_listxx .timeline { float: right; _display: inline; padding-top: 10px; }
.da { width: 300px; height: 204px; }
.l { float: left; }
.r { float: right; }
.abc { width: 163px; height: 146px; border: 1px solid #dadada; padding: 1px; background-color: #FFF; float: left;text-align:center; }
.boxtop { width: 661px; height: 239px; padding-top: 18px; }
.imglist {margin-right: 13px; margin-bottom: 15px; width: 147px; height: 105px; float: left; position: relative;}
.date { line-height: 30px; text-align: right; color: #989898; }
.color_bg { position: absolute; top: 83px; width: 147px; z-index: 5; background: none repeat scroll 0 0 #333333; height: 22px; left: 0px; opacity: 0.7; fil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=70); -MS-filter: progid:DXImageTransform.Microsoft.Alpha(Opacity=70); }
.text_bg { position: absolute; z-index: 100; color: #FFF; 12px/1.5 SimSun; line-height: 22px; text-align: right; font-weight: bold; left: 0px; top: 83px; width: 147px; overflow: hidden; text-align: center; font-weight: normal; }
.left { width: 680px; float: left; _display: inline; border-right: 1px solid #666; }
.right { width: 300px; float: right; _display: inline; }
#a { float: left; }
#a img { margin-left: 0px; }
#a .text { float: left; padding-top: 0px; padding-bottom: 0px; padding-left: 0px; padding-right: 0px; }
.left .list_1 ul li { list-style-type: none; }
#a .text h3 { text-align: center; width: 350px; overflow: hidden; padding: 0px; }
.text p { text-align: left; font-size: 14px; width: 340px; overflow: hidden; padding-top: 5px; padding-left: 20px; color: #535252; line-height: 22px; font-family: "微软雅黑"; }
.list_1 { }
.list_1 li { border-bottom: 1px dotted #ccc; padding-bottom: 15px; padding-top: 10px; height: 150px; }
#ab { float: left; }
#ab img { margin-left: 0; }
.list_1 .keyword { float: left; _display: inline; padding-top: 23px; font-size: 12px; padding-bottom: 10px; }
.list_1 .keyword a { padding-right: 5px; font-size: 12px; text-decoration: none; }
.list_1 .timeline { float: right; _display: inline; padding-top: 23px; color: #999999; font-size: 12px; }
.mintext { float: left; padding: 10px 0 0 0; width: 300px; margin-left: 30px; }
.mintext h3 { text-align: left; width: 350px; overflow: hidden; font-family: "宋体"; font-size: 18px; }
.mintext p { width: 450px; line-height: 22px; overflow: hidden; font-size: 14px; padding-top: 20px; color: #535252; font-family: "微软雅黑"; }
#biankuang { border-bottom: 1px solid #d9d9d9; width: 298px; line-height: 28px; border-left: 1px solid #d9d9d9; border-right: 1px solid #d9d9d9; border-top: 3px solid #d5d5d5; margin-top: 10px; }
.right_p { height: 24px; line-height: 34px; padding: 0px 14px; background-color: #fafafa; margin-top: 10px; }
.right_p span { display: inline-block; float: left; font-size: 14px; color: #333; }
#biankuang .content li { height: 30px; overflow: hidden; padding-right: 10px; }
#biankuang .content li a { line-height: 25px; font-family: "微软雅黑"; font-size: 14px; text-decoration: none; }
.right #biankuang .content { line-height: 30px; font-size: 14px; font-family: "微软雅黑"; }
.right_p a { font-family: "宋体"; font-size: 10px; line-height: 18px; color: #03F; float: right; display: inline-block; text-decoration: none; }
.right .content { list-style-type: none; padding-left: 10px; text-decoration: none; }
.right_p content { padding: 0px 15px 18px 15px; background: #FFF; margin-bottom: 16px; }
.right_p .content li { text-decoration: none; list-style-type: none; }
.end { padding: 20px 0px 0px 0px; margin: 0px 0px 0px 0px; list-style: none; text-align: center; line-height: 30px; }
.flimg { list-style: none; padding: 0px 0px 0px 0px; margin: 0px 0px 0px 0px; text-align: center; margin-top: 10px; }
.flimg li { display: inline; }
.flimg img { padding: 20px 10px 0px 0px; }
.end li { color: #333333; }
.zushou { border-top: 2px solid #d9d9d9; border-bottom: 1px solid #d9d9d9; margin-top: 18px; border-left: 1px solid #d9d9d9; border-right: 1px solid #d9d9d9; height: 810px; }
.zushou ul { }
.zushou ul li { float: left; display: block; line-height: 24px; padding: 0 0px; margin-left: 15px; }
.rent { background-color: #82b302; width: 20px; height: 20px; line-height: 20px; color: white; text-align: center; padding: 2px; }
.db { display: block; }
.mt10 { margin-top: 10px; }
strong { font-weight: normal; padding-right: 3px; }
.f14 { font-size: 14px; }
.rpart2 { border-top: 3px solid #d5d5d5; margin-top: 10px; background: #fafafa; }
.rpart2 .title { height: 30px; background-color: #fafafa; line-height: 30px; overflow: hidden; font-weight: bold; color: #4d4d4d; font-size: 14px; padding-left: 10px; }
.rpart2 ul { margin: 0; padding: 0; }
.rpart2 li { padding-left: 15px; margin-bottom: 15px; }
.rpart2 .mclist { float: left; width: 150px; overflow: hidden; text-align: left; padding-left: 13px; }
.rpart2 .mclist span { display: block; font-size: 13px; height: 22px; line-height: 22px; overflow: hidden; color: #333; }
.page { clear: both; width: auto; margin: 15px auto; padding: 10px 0; height: 24px; text-align: center; overflow: hidden; }
.page a, .page .current { padding: 2px 5px; margin: 0 2px; }
.page a, .page a:visited { border: 1px solid #d9d9d9; color: #4d4d4d; text-decoration: none; }
.page a:hover { border: 1px solid #0047b3; text-decoration: none; color: #0047b3; }
.page .current { border: 1px solid #ff6a00; background: #ff6a00; font-weight: bold; text-decoration: none; color: #fff; }
*html .page .pre, *html .page .next { padding-top: 4px; padding-bottom: 1px; }
* + html .page .pre, * + html .page .next { padding-top: 4px; padding-bottom: 1px; }
.page a.next, .page a.next:visited, .page a.pre, .page a.pre:visited { color: #4d4d4d; font-weight: normal; }
.page a.next:hover, .page a.pre:hover { color: #0047b3; }
.abc{ width:182px; height:124px;}
.add_txt11{ width:454px;}
.add_txt10 p{ padding-top:0px;}
.add_listxx li{ padding:0px; padding-top:28px; height:155px;}



      ul {
          list-style: none;
          margin: 0px;
          padding: 0px;
      }
	  img{ border:none;}
      .slidesjs-thumbnail {position: absolute;right: 0px;top: 12px;z-index: 11}
      .slidesjs-pagination-item {display:inline-block;padding: 10px}
      .slidesjs-thumbnail-item{width: 138px; margin-bottom:6px; }
      .slidesjs-thumbnail-item img {max-width: 100%}
    /* Prevent the slideshow from flashing on load */
    #slides {
      display: none;
        position: relative;
        width: 940px;
    }

    /* Center the slideshow */
    .container {
        margin: 0 auto;
        width: 680px;
        position: relative;
		
		padding:10px 0px;
    }

    /* Show active item in the pagination */
      .slidesjs-navigation {position: absolute;top: 50%;margin-top:-25px;width: 50px;height: 50px;background-color: red;display: block;z-index: 11}
      .slidesjs-next{right: 0px}
    .slidesjs-pagination .active {
      color:red;
	  
    }
	.active{ border:2px solid #ffaa01;
	width:130px;
	height:78px;}
	.bg_banner{position: absolute;
width:526px;
left: 0;
bottom: 0;
height: 34px;
background:#28411b;
opacity: 0.8;
text-align:center;
font-size:18px;
color:#ffffff;
font-family:"SimSun";}


    /* Media quires for a responsive layout */